Nicole Costantin has been appointed as the new Head of Sales for MSC Cruises in Australia and New Zealand, marking a significant expansion of her current role.
Costantin will continue to serve as the Head of Sales for the Asia-Pacific (APAC) region at Explora Journeys, while now also overseeing sales for MSC Cruises in the region. The move follows the departure of former MD for the region Lisa Teiotu in November, at which time LATTE exclusively foreshadowed Costantin’s expanded capacity for the wider MSC Group.

“I am extremely passionate about the cruise industry, and the Australian and New Zealand market offer immense potential for growth for MSC Group,” Costantin said. “I am excited and energised to take on this expanded portfolio of both MSC Cruises and Explora Journeys, and I look forward to working on a deeper level with our valued trade partners.” In this newly created position, Costantin will report directly to Antonio Paradiso, Vice President of International Sales at MSC Group. Paradiso, who also holds Managing Director responsibilities for MSC Cruises and Explora Journeys in Australia and New Zealand, expressed excitement about Costantin’s expanded role, noting her instrumental contributions to the APAC launch of Explora Journeys’ first two ships, Explora I and Explora II. Paradiso praised Costantin’s track record in the industry. “Nicole has been instrumental in successfully launching the Explora Journeys brand to the Australasian market,” he said. “I am incredibly excited by the depth of experience she brings to MSC Cruises with her contemporary cruise background.” Despite this change, the MSC Cruises and Explora Journeys sales teams will remain separate, with Brigita Devries continuing as Senior Sales Manager for MSC Cruises. “Brigita and her dedicated team have done a wonderful job working closely with our trade partners in market,” Costantin said.
